The surgery that striker Neymar will have to undergo to correct the rupture of the anterior cruciate ligament and meniscus in his left knee usually takes between one and two hours and should not leave marks on the player’s body, according to experts consulted by Sheet.

The surgical procedure is common. It is known as video arthroscopy and is considered non-invasive, with some small cuts for the surgeon to access the injured region.

Injury to the meniscus, which acts as a kind of shock absorber to the knee, is simpler to resolve and requires stitching and the application of stitches to reconnect the torn parts. In the case of the anterior cruciate ligament, which connects the tibia and femur bones, the process is more laborious, requiring the removal of a tendon from another part of the body that will serve as a graft to reestablish the connection.

More than the procedure itself, however, regaining the confidence to do the same movements as before the injury is seen as the main obstacle for him to return to the pitch.

The star of the Brazilian national team was injured on Tuesday (17), during a clash between Brazil and Uruguay in the World Cup qualifiers at the Centenário stadium, in Montevideo, which ended in a 2-0 victory for the home team.

Orthopedist Luciano Pacheco explains that the surgery the player must undergo, video arthroscopy, is a minimally invasive procedure. In it, the surgeon uses a type of tube, similar to a straw, with a microcamera at the end connected to a monitor, through which it is possible to view the patient’s internal joints.

Once the injury is identified, the doctor makes small incisions in the knee area to make the necessary repairs. Pacheco states that spinal anesthesia is usually applied, which blocks sensitivity only in a specific part of the body.

“This video arthroscopy technique has the advantage of accessing the entire interior of the joint without having to make a large cut in the skin to reach the joint. As a result, postoperative recovery is much better, with less pain and less risk of infection”, explains Pacheco.

He adds that meniscus and anterior cruciate ligament injuries are performed in the same surgery, but that it is necessary to wait about a week for the procedure to be carried out after the injury occurs, so that the region deswells.

According to the orthopedist, the meniscus injury can be treated using a suture, a type of seam with stitches that allows it to heal. The meniscus is a crescent-shaped cartilaginous structure located between the tibia and the femur, whose main function is to cushion impacts on the knee.

In the case of the anterior cruciate ligament, Sérgio Mainine, orthopedist at Ifor Hospital (Institute of Fracture Orthopedics and Rehabilitation), explains that it is not possible to suture it. The procedure involves removing a tendon, which can be from the thigh or patella region, to reestablish the connection between the two torn ends using a graft.

The ligament, adds Mainine, is fixed to allow early rehabilitation, preventing muscular atrophy in the affected region. “It is advantageous to start rehabilitation early, although there is a whole protocol for waiting for healing, which can take six to eight months.”

Once his clinical recovery is complete, the national team star will have to face another challenge, which is to regain confidence in performing the same movements he did before being injured. “The problem really is for the patient to gain the confidence to do all the activities he did before, kicking, running, dribbling”, says Pacheco.

The Saudi club Al Hilal player has suffered from a long history of injuries in recent years. Considering what he suffered in the defeat to Uruguay, he already has 17 more serious problems that have taken him out of action since 2014.

In an interview with Sheet Before the injury was confirmed by the CBF, Júlio Cerca Serrão, coordinator of the Biomechanics Laboratory at the School of Physical Education and Sport at USP (University of São Paulo), estimated that the deadline for the player’s return to the field would be at least six months.

Most likely, however, it will take between eight and 12 months for the attacker to return to the field, said the expert. Depending on the speed of recovery, this could be the athlete’s longest period of inactivity. To date, the injury that has kept him off the field for the longest time (six months) was a sprain in his right ankle, with ligament damage, between February and August of this year.
